NYSDEC Pesticide Applicators Exam Study Guide
Question 1: How long must you keep pesticide records in NYS?
CORRECT ANSWER : 3 Years
Question 2: What is the 3 tier system?
CORRECT ANSWER : Certified Applicator, Technician,
Apprentice
Question 3: EPA
CORRECT ANSWER : Environmental Protection Agency
Question 4: NYSDEC
CORRECT ANSWER : New York State Department of
Environmental Conservation (Lead Agency in NY)
Question 5: ESA
CORRECT ANSWER : Endangered Species Act
Question 6: FIFRA
CORRECT ANSWER : Federal Insecticide, Fungicide, and
Rodenticide Act

Question 7: SARA Title III
CORRECT ANSWER : Superfund Amendment and
Reauthorization Act (1986). Federal mandate. Requires MSDS - material data safety sheets. All business must provide these for any hazardous materials for 1st responders. Right to know act
Question 8: FDCA
CORRECT ANSWER :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act
Question 9: USDA
CORRECT ANSWER : United States Department of Agriculture
Question 10: Aquifer
CORRECT ANSWER : A body of rock or sediment that stores
groundwater and allows the flow of groundwater.
Question 11: When should you report your pesticide
applications?
CORRECT ANSWER : Annually. By February 1st of each year.

Question 12: ground water table
CORRECT ANSWER : surface forming the irregular boundary
between zone of aeration and zone of saturation; the level below which all soil is saturated
Question 13: Deposit
CORRECT ANSWER : The pesticide which is on the leaves,
skin, or other surface right after application
Question 14: Residue
CORRECT ANSWER : Whatever pesticide is left on the leaves,
skin or other surface long after the application was made
Question 15: Particle Drift
CORRECT ANSWER : Movement of sprayed droplets at the
time of the application
Question 16: Vapor Drift
CORRECT ANSWER : Movement of pesticides as gaseous
vapors from the target area after it has been sprayed

Question 17: Increase in Pressure
CORRECT ANSWER : Decreases the droplet size
Question 18: The lower the level of the bomb sprayer
CORRECT ANSWER : The decreased amount that the pesticide
will drift
Question 19: non-point source pollution
CORRECT ANSWER : pollution that comes from many sources
rather than from a single, specific site
Question 20: Leaching
CORRECT ANSWER : the transportation of dissolved
molecules through the soil via groundwater
Question 21: Runoff
CORRECT ANSWER : Part of the water cycle where an excess
of water runs down and does not sink into the soil and eventually makes it to the rivers, lakes, and oceans.
